Public bug reported:

1)

"Linux, for example, is a far superior operating system than DOS
precisely because it draws on the collective experience, skill and
knowledge of thousands of developers"

Linux is a kernel, not an OS.  The OS is GNU/Linux.  Also, who uses DOS
anymore?

"GNU/Linux, for example, is a far superior operating system than Windows
precisely because it draws on the collective experience, skill and
knowledge of thousands of developers"

2)

"Apache, the most popular web-server, is another freeware product and is
acknowledged as the best available. The same can be said of other key
web-technologies (most obviously PHP)"

Apache isn't "freeware" it's "free software" -- a vital difference being
the availability of the source code under a free software license.
Also "web-technologies" is kind of too general.

"Apache, the most popular web-server, is another free software project
and is acknowledged as the best available. The same can be said of other
key web-related software (most obviously PHP)"
